For anybody worried about financial security in retirement, those ads promoting gold and silver IRAs on conservative-leaning cable channels and from digital news outlets can sound pretty persuasive. Take the Rosland Capital commercial where star William Devane gets caught in a rainstorm while golfing. "Some things you just can't manage," says Devane, "like runaway inflation or unstable governments printing cash as useless as damp scorecards. But you can control whether or not you let the cash in your retirement lose its value." Then there's the one from Lear Capital like Rosland Capital's, running on Fox News Channel that asks the ear-catching question: "Would you like to own a possession that has the potential for a 60% boost or more?" These advertisements and others like them typically include an appeal to put your retirement savings into a precious metals Specific Retirement Account (IRA) either to make your cash safer or help it grow much faster. There's normally no minimum investment and the marketer shows you how to open the account and roll your existing IRA or 401( k) into it. The business then assists you convert that money into precious metals by selling you gold or silver coins or bullion bars. While many IRAs buy traditional assets like stocks or shared funds, the tax code likewise allows unique "self-directed" or "alternative-asset" IRAs that can hold physical silver or gold. But not all rare-earth elements are allowed. 401k to gold ira rollover guide. In reality, the law names specific gold, silver and platinum coins that certify like the American Gold Eagle and defines purity requirements for gold, silver, platinum or palladium bars in such accounts.

The tax code also states the gold or silver need to be held by an IRS-approved custodian or trustee, though some gold IRA online marketers declare there's a loophole in this law (more about this later). But the proof is mixed on whether owning gold can actually keep your savings safe. For starters, while gold can offer some insurance coverage versus inflation, just how much depends on your timing and perseverance. "Gold does tend to hold its value in the long-lasting, however it is also unstable approximately as volatile as stocks so you may need decades to ride out its ups and downs," states Campbell Harvey, the J.

" So gold would be at the bottom of the list for people who are retired or close to retirement." From 1981 through 2000, for example, when inflation almost doubled, gold went more or less sideways. It rose by more than 500% from January 2000 (when it traded at around $280 per ounce) to a high of roughly $1,900 in August 2011, while inflation climbed only 34%. Ever since, however, gold has actually fallen by about a third in worth, to around $1,270 an ounce in mid-June, while inflation edged up 8%.

The IDEAS comparison brings up one crucial distinction in between rare-earth elements and other financial investments: they have no income stream, such as the interest on a bond or dividends from a stock, to cushion their cost swings. What's more, valuable metals have considerable purchase and holding costs that stocks and bonds don't share. For beginners, there are base fees and storage costs. At Rosland Capital, you'll pay a one-time $50 cost to open an account and around $225 a year to store and guarantee your holdings at a protected depository in northern Delaware.

However they make that refund on a much more significant cost: the "spread," or space in between the wholesale rate the company pays to acquire the metal and the retail rate it charges you as a purchaser. Lear Capital, for instance, just recently offered an IRA Bonus Program that picked up $500 of charges for customers who purchased at least $50,000 in silver or gold. But the company's Deal Contract stated the spread on coins and bullion offered to Individual Retirement Account customers "typically" varied in between 17 and 33%. So if the spread were 17%, a consumer who opened a $50,000 IRA would pay $8,500 for the spread and get only $41,500 in wholesale-value gold which left a lot of margin for Lear to recover that $500 bonus.

If you offer the gold or silver to a third-party dealer, you might lose money on another spread, due to the fact that dealers generally want to pay less than what they think they can get for the metal on the open market (united gold direct - ira/401k gold rollover). To help customers prevent that threat, some IRA business will purchase back your gold at, state, the then-prevailing wholesale cost. Even so, thanks to the preliminary spread our theoretical financier paid to open her $50,000 Individual Retirement Account, she would require gold costs to rise by over 20% just to break even. Compare that to the cost of a traditional IRA, where opening and closing an account is often free and deals may cost just $8 per trade.

However suppose disaster really does strike. How would you redeem your gold if it's being in a depository midway across the country? To attend to that concern, a few alternative IRA consultants point to a wrinkle in the tax code that they say might let you save your rare-earth elements nearby such as in a local bank safe deposit box or at home. Basically, the company helps you set up what's called a limited liability business (LLC) and place that company into a self-directed IRA. The LLC then buys the gold and chooses where to keep it. The disadvantage to this method is that it appears to run counter to the desires of the Internal Income Service (IRS).

Tax problems aside, monetary experts state there is a much more affordable way to add gold to your retirement portfolio: invest in an Exchange-Traded Fund (ETF) that tracks the cost of the metal. SPDR Gold, for instance, has nearly $34 billion in gold bars embeded a giant underground vault in London where employees in titanium-toed shoes drive the stuff around on forklifts.

There's no minimum financial investment other than the cost of a single share, which recently varied from around $5 to roughly $120, depending on the ETF. For lots of financiers, the appeal of precious metals is hard to resistmost notably, gold. It is among the most desired and popular financial investments in the world due to the fact that it can offer profitable returns in any financial investment portfolio. Gold is usually considered to be a safe financial investment and a hedge against inflation because the cost of the metal goes up when the U.S. dollar decreases. Something investors require to think about is that the majority of 401( k) retirement strategies do not permit for the direct ownership of physical gold or gold derivatives such as futures or alternatives contracts. solo 401k plan gold rollover. However, there are some indirect ways to get your hands on some gold in your 401( k).



However, gold IRAs do exist that concentrate on holding rare-earth elements for retirement cost savings. Investors can nonetheless find specific mutual funds or ETFs that hold gold or gold mining stocks through their 401( k) s. Rolling over a 401( k) to a self-directed Individual Retirement Account may give investors higher access to more different kinds of financial investment in gold. 401k rollover to physical gold. A 401( k) strategy is a self-directed employer-sponsored retirement cost savings plan. Used by many employers, countless Americans depend on these tax-advantaged financial investment plans to assist them live out their retirement years easily. Individuals can divert part of their income on a pretax basis toward long-lasting financial investments, with lots of employers using to make partial and even 100% matching contributions to the cash purchased the plan by workers.
